The Professional Development Program (PDP) of the University at Albany’s Rockefeller College seeks a service-minded individual who is committed to performing high-quality work to fill a full time Project Staff Associate position within PDP’s Public Service Workshops Program in Albany, NY.

DESCRIPTION OF DUTIES:
The Project Staff Associate will assist other PDP staff in planning, coordinating, scheduling, and facilitating various training programs focused on the professional development needs of New York State employees, particularly those in Social Work/Counseling, Healthcare, and/or Law/Criminal Justice occupations. Duties include but are not limited to: Working with sponsors and other stakeholders to plan and coordinate training offerings; attend meetings focused on planning these events; locate qualified instructors; facilitate meetings and training programs; review and prepare training materials; coordinate training related data in Microsoft databases and learning management systems; and other duties as assigned to fulfill contractual obligations.
